The use of monolithic power IC 6 to W audio power amplifier
A closed-loop amplification circuit is designed to achieve a magnification of 100 times (40 dB). To ensure stable operation, particularly with high input signals, a variable resistor (VRi) is incorporated in the secondary circuit for attenuation. The feedback resistor is kept relatively small to prevent excessive gain, which can lead to instability. As the output approaches its maximum, the risk of oscillation increases; therefore, a capacitor (C1) is added to mitigate this issue.
The closed-loop amplification circuit operates by utilizing feedback to control the gain and enhance stability. The circuit's design includes an operational amplifier configured for high gain, with the feedback loop incorporating a variable resistor (VRi) that allows for fine-tuning of the signal attenuation. The choice of a small feedback resistor helps maintain the desired amplification level while preventing unwanted oscillations that can occur as the output nears its maximum capacity.
In this configuration, the variable resistor (VRi) plays a critical role in adjusting the gain dynamically based on the input signal's amplitude. This adaptability is essential for maintaining performance across varying signal conditions. The addition of the capacitor (C1) serves as a frequency compensation element, which helps to stabilize the circuit by filtering out high-frequency noise that could otherwise induce oscillatory behavior.
The interaction between the feedback resistor and the variable resistor is crucial for achieving the desired gain without compromising stability. The circuit's design must carefully balance these components to ensure reliable operation, especially under high input signal conditions. Overall, the integration of these elements results in a robust closed-loop amplification system capable of delivering consistent performance in various applications.
